This is greatly due to its insainly high damping factor (@ 9900), most amps are rated at between 200 to 600 for there damping factor. This Kenwood amp uses a circuit called Sigma-Servo and has an addition set of leads that run to the speaker(s) which allow the amplifier to have the control that is needed to have clean and accurate bass out of your subs (NO MUDDY BASS OUT OF THIS AMP!!) clean and deep bass. I competed in NY,NJ,RI,CN and placed first in each competion. This amp is MONO which means it has one set of outputs, but is designed to run at TWO ohms. If you want you can run it at four ohms, that is not a problem. What is great about this amp is that you simply run two subs (four ohm) in parallel, then you will have your two ohm load, so the amp will put our full power (600 rms and 1200 peak). Or of course you can run one sub that is dual voice coil and put full power into that one sub!!.
